This position is responsible for various servicing and support functions related to loans assigned to Special Assets. Primary responsibilities include loan accounting, reporting, reconciliation, payment processing, and account maintenance in accordance with Bank loan policy and procedures while providing exemplary customer service and support to all loan officers. Reconcile customer accounts and understand customer histories to evaluate payment and/or services issues. Perform administrative and office support activities, such as pulling daily and monthly reports for the department, and electronic filing of loan approvals. Gathers data and prepares regular or periodic reports pertaining to department functions and distributes to internal partners. Ensure operation practices follow standard operating procedures, Bank policies, and compliance requirements. Process loan charge off and recovery transactions and update lending platform with coding related to charge off. Manages complex projects, analysis, and other responsibilities as directed. Perform daily/monthly reconciliation of charge off and recoveries. Receive and distribute bankruptcy notices on loans assigned to Special Assets. Update lending core as applicable per type of notice received. Non performing loan general ledger expense tracking and reconciliation. Review Credit Memos for authorized approval authority, distribute and code loan as appropriate. Prepare monthly general ledger and DDA certifications. Complete a wide variety of requests received within a shared Outlook account. Book OREO (Other Real Estate Owned) accounts, post write downs, gain/loss on sale transactions. Maintain, balance, and distribute the OREO reconciliation report. Maintain dashboard reporting of loans assigned to Special Assets for distribution to Special Assets leadership. May assist with department audits and merger activities.
